Date: Tue, 08 Aug 2000 10:11:00 -0000 [thread overview] Message-ID: <20000808171153.12221.qmail@sourceware.cygnus.com> (raw) CVSROOT: /cvs/xconq Module name: xconq Changes by: shebs@sourceware.cygnus.com 2000-08-08 10:11:52 Modified files: . : ChangeLog kernel : conq.h nlang.c plan.c read.c read2.c run.c side.c side.h unit.c unit.h write.c Log message: * nlang.c (tooling_desc): New function. (notify_doctrine): List contents of all doctrines. (notify_doctrine_1): List construction run lengths. * plan.c (est_completion_time): Move to here from nlang.c. * read.c (read_default_doctrine): Rename from read_general_doctrine, don't try to handle property values here. (read_utype_doctrine): Similarly. (utype_from_name): Handle empty strings. * read2.c (interp_utype_list): Move to here from unit.c. * side.h (Side numlive): Remove field, never used. (for_all_doctrines): New macro. * side.c (init_sides): Set next_doctrine_id to 1, so save/restore doesn't get confused. (create_side): Don't alloc space for numlive. (become_designer): Don't enable may_set_show_all if see_all. (cover_area): Test side->see_all instead of g_see_all. (new_doctrine): Ensure new doctrine has unique id. (clone_doctrine): Comment out, never used. * unit.c (set_unit_side): Remove adjust of numlive. (find_unit_name): Remove, unused and useless. (num_occupants, num_units_at, get_x_property_by_name): Comment out, never used. * write.c: Cosmetic improvements. * conq.h, unit.h: Update to reflect movements.
